Key Differences

The defining factor here is specialization versus breadth. Buffi Painting dedicates all their resources to painting—their crews focus solely on surface preparation, paint application, and finish work. Customers consistently mention their attention to detail in painting-specific tasks and thorough cleanup after completion. Palm Construction offers painting as part of a broader service portfolio spanning kitchen remodels, additions, roofing, and new construction. Their customer feedback emphasizes project management, design consultation, and coordinating multiple trades—capabilities that matter for complex projects but aren't relevant if you're simply repainting your home. Palm Construction's extra year of licensing and experience with diverse project types positions them for structural work and renovations. However, for straightforward painting projects, their general contractor expertise doesn't provide additional value over Buffi Painting's focused specialization. Both maintain proper insurance and bonding, so homeowner protection is equivalent.

Not all licensed contractors are created equal. While a valid license is the baseline requirement in California, contractors can vary significantly in experience, insurance coverage, and customer satisfaction.

  • Experience matters: A contractor with 15+ years of experience has likely encountered and solved problems that newer contractors haven't faced yet.
  • Workers' compensation protects you: If a contractor without workers' comp insurance has an employee injured on your property, you could be held liable.
  • Reviews reveal patterns: Individual reviews can be misleading, but patterns across many reviews often reveal a contractor's true strengths and weaknesses.
  • Bond amounts vary: A contractor's bond provides financial protection if they fail to complete work as agreed. Higher bonds offer more protection.

Taking time to compare contractors on these factors can save you from costly mistakes and help ensure your project is completed by a qualified professional.
